In 2024, the volume of food losses in the country amounted to approximately 1.7% of the total volume of food produced. For comparison, in 2015 this figure was 2.7%.

As reported by BAKU.WS with reference to Oxu.Az, compared to 2015, food losses in the country decreased by 8% in 2020, and by 40% in 2021. And in 2022-2024, the reduction level was 38%.

Note that the food loss index covers five main food groups - cereals and legumes, fruits and vegetables, root crops, tubers and oilseeds, animal products, as well as fish and fish products.

The food loss index is calculated according to a standard constant base index formula and is determined based on the ratio of the average percentage of food losses in the reporting year to the base year indicator. The calculations take into account the percentage of losses by products, the volume of production in the base year, and international average prices.

Food losses cover quantitative losses that occur during storage, transportation, and processing of products.
